Venues and pitch reports: how the ground will shape play
Venues matter. Different stadiums produce different scores, influence bowling changes and inform captaincy decisions. For the pak vs nz tri series consider:
- Pitch pace: quick and bouncy or slow and turning
- Outfield speed: affects boundary count and run-scoring
- Weather and dew: can favor batting under lights or help seamers in mornings
- Home advantage: local familiarity with pitch behavior
Example pitch report: a dry, slow surface usually favors spinners and makes batting in the second innings trickier due to variable bounce. Captains batting second might prefer chasing if the outfield is slow.

5. How does the points table and qualification work in a tri-series?
A standard tri-series points system awards points for wins and sometimes bonus points for large-margin victories. Teams play each other in round-robin fixtures; the top two teams on the points table qualify for the final. Net run rate often serves as the tiebreaker.
